Regular Lovers
2005. France. Written and directed by Philippe Garrel. With Louis Garrel, Clotilde Hesme. Garrel astonishingly recaptures the radical spirit of Paris in May 1968—the brash hope of rebellious youth during the long Night of the Barricades, and the opium-addled hangover of disillusionment that followed. Veteran cinematographer William Lubtchansky provides shimmering, haunting black-and-white imagery; Nico, Philippe Garrel's girlfriend during the mid-1970s, a memorable song; and Garrel's son, Louis, a brooding romanticism. In French; English subtitles. 178 min.
